Soy Wax Vs. Paraffin Wax



When contrasting soy wax and paraffin wax for candle making, it is important to comprehend the unique features and benefits of each product. Soy wax is a natural, sustainable source acquired from soybean oil, making it environment-friendly and biodegradable - candles. On the other hand, paraffin wax is a byproduct of petroleum refining, which raises concerns concerning its ecological effect and sustainability


Soy wax candle lights shed cleaner and give off less residue contrasted to paraffin wax candle lights, making them a healthier choice for interior air quality. In addition, soy wax has a reduced melting factor, permitting a longer-lasting candle light that distributes scent more successfully. Paraffin wax, on the other hand, has a tendency to burn faster and much less cleanly, possibly launching unsafe chemicals into the air.


From a sustainability perspective, soy wax is preferred for its biodegradability and renewable sourcing, lining up with the expanding customer preference for environmentally conscious products. While paraffin wax has been a standard selection in candle making because of its affordability and ease of usage, the shift towards environmentally friendly options like soy wax is getting momentum in the industry.


Chemical Composition of Soy Wax

Soy wax, a substance derived from soybean oil, consists of an intricate mix of chemical substances that add to its distinct properties for candle light production. The primary elements of soy wax are fats, with linoleic, oleic, palmitic, stearic, and linolenic acids being one of the most plentiful. These fatty acids are in charge of soy wax's reduced melting point, which permits for a longer-lasting and cleaner burn contrasted to typical paraffin candle lights. In addition, soy wax has triglycerides, which are esters developed from glycerol and three fat molecules. This structure offers soy wax its biodegradable and sustainable features, making it an environmentally pleasant alternative to paraffin wax. In addition, soy wax can be combined with various other necessary oils or all-natural waxes to enhance its scent throw and general efficiency. Recognizing the chemical structure of soy wax is important for candle manufacturers seeking to produce top quality, sustainable products that attract ecologically aware customers.




Burning Process in Soy Candles





The chemical composition of soy wax straight influences the burning process Get More Information in soy candles, impacting variables such as shed time, aroma release, and ecological impact. When a soy candle is lit, the warmth from the flame melts the wax near the wick. This fluid wax is after that drawn up the wick because of capillary action. As the fluid wax reaches the flame, it goes through and evaporates burning. The combustion process includes the vaporized hydrocarbons in the wax responding with oxygen in the air to produce heat, light, water vapor, and carbon dioxide.




The burning effectiveness of soy candle lights is influenced by the purity of the soy wax and the top quality of the wick. A clean-burning soy candle light with a correctly sized wick will minimize and create a steady fire soot development. This not only extends the melt time of the candle but also boosts the release of fragrances. In addition, soy wax candles have a lower environmental influence contrasted to paraffin candle lights because of their biodegradable and sustainable nature.
